Skip to content

Commit c0cdf09

Browse files
authored
1-200
1 parent d21428b commit c0cdf09

1 file changed

Lines changed: 9 additions & 9 deletions

File tree

src/content/learn/tutorial-tic-tac-toe.md

Lines changed: 9 additions & 9 deletions
Original file line numberDiff line numberDiff line change
@@ -1,22 +1,22 @@
11
---
2-
title: 'شرح تطبيقي: لعبة تيك تاك تو (X-O)'
2+
title: 'شرح تطبيقي: لعبة X-O (تيك تاك توو)
33
---
44
55
<Intro>
66
7-
سنبني في هذا الشرح التطبيقي لعبة تيك تاك تو (X-O) صغيرة. لا يَفتَرِض هذا الشرح التطبيقي أي معرفة سابقة بـ React. التقنيات التي ستتعلمها في هذا البرنامج أساسية لبناء أي تطبيق React ، وفهمها بشكل كامل سيمنحك فهمًا عميقًا لـ React.
7+
سنبني في هذا الدرس لعبة تيك تاك تو (X-O) صغيرة. لا يَفتَرِض هذا الدرس أي معرفة سابقة بـ React. التقنيات التي ستتعلمها في هذا البرنامج أساسية لبناء أي تطبيق React، وفهمها بشكل كامل سيمنحك فهمًا عميقًا لـ React.
88
99
</Intro>
1010
1111
<Note>
1212
13-
هذا الشرح التطبيقي مصمم للأشخاص الذين يفضلون **التعلم العملي**، ويريدون تجربة صنع شيء ملموس بسرعة. إذا كنت تفضل تعلم كل مفهوم خطوة بخطوة ، فابدأ بـ [وصف واجهة المستخدم.](/learn/describing-the-ui)
13+
هذا الدرس مصمم للأشخاص الذين يفضلون **التعلم العملي**، ويريدون تجربة صنع شيء ملموس بسرعة. إذا كنت تفضل تعلم كل مفهوم خطوة بخطوة، فابدأ [بوصف واجهة المستخدم.](/learn/describing-the-ui)
1414
1515
</Note>
1616
17-
هذا الشرح التطبيقي مقسم إلى عدة أقسام:
17+
هذا الدرس مقسم إلى عدة أقسام:
1818
19-
- [التجهيز للشرح التطبيقي](#setup-for-the-tutorial): سيعطيك **نقطة انطلاق** لمتابعة الشرح التطبيقي.
19+
- [التجهيز للدرس](#setup-for-the-tutorial): سيعطيك **نقطة انطلاق** لمتابعة الدرس.
2020
- [نظرة عامة](#overview): سيعلمك **أساسيات React**؛ المكونات، الخصائص، والحالة.
2121
- [إكمال اللعبة](#completing-the-game): سيعلمك **أكثر التقنيات شيوعًا** في تطوير React.
2222
- [إضافة السفر عبر الزمن](#adding-time-travel): سيعطيك **فهمًا أعمق** لقوة React الفريدة.
@@ -195,11 +195,11 @@ body {
195195
196196
</Sandpack>
197197
198-
إذا لم يكن الكود منطقيًا بالنسبة لك بعد ، أو إذا كنت غير معتاد على بناء الكود ، فلا تقلق! الهدف من هذا الشرح التطبيقي هو مساعدتك على فهم React وبناء الكود فيها.
198+
إذا لم يكن الكود منطقيًا بالنسبة لك بعد، أو إذا كنت غير معتاد على بناء الكود، فلا تقلق! الهدف من هذا الدرس مساعدتك على فهم React وبناء الكود فيها.
199199
200-
نوصيك بتجربة لعبة "تيك تاك تو" أعلاه قبل الاستمرار في الشرح التطبيقي. أحد الميزات التي ستلاحظها هي أن هناك قائمة مرقمة على يمين لوحة اللعبة. تعطيك هذه القائمة تاريخ جميع الحركات التي حدثت في اللعبة ، ويتم تحديثها مع تقدم اللعبة.
200+
نوصيك بتجربة لعبة X-O أعلاه قبل الاستمرار في الشرح التطبيقي. أحد الميزات التي ستلاحظها هي أن هناك قائمة مرقمة على يمين لوحة اللعبة. تعطيك هذه القائمة تاريخ جميع الحركات التي حدثت في اللعبة، ويتم تحديثها مع تقدم اللعبة.
201201
202-
بمجرد أن تنهى لعبة "تيك تاك تو"، استمر في التمرير. ستبدأ بقالب أبسط في هذا الشرح التطبيقي. خطوتنا التالية هي إعدادك حتى تتمكن من بدء بناء اللعبة.
202+
بمجرد أن تنهى لعبة X-O، استمر في التمرير. ستبدأ بقالب أبسط في هذا الشرح التطبيقي. خطوتنا التالية هي إعدادك حتى تتمكن من بدء بناء اللعبة.
203203
204204
## التجهيز للشرح التطبيقي {/*setup-for-the-tutorial*/}
205205
@@ -2957,4 +2957,4 @@ body {
29572957
1. عندما يفوز أحد، قم بتمييز المربعات الثلاثة التي تسببت في الفوز (وعندما لا يفوز أحد، عرض رسالة حول نتيجة اللعبة).
29582958
1. عرض الموقع لكل خطوة في التنسيق (الصف، العمود) في قائمة تاريخ الخطوات.
29592959

2960-
طوال هذا الشرح التطبيقي لمست مفاهيم React بما في ذلك العناصر (elements)، والمكونات (components)، والخصائص (props)، والحالة (state). الآن بعد أن رأيت كيف تعمل هذه المفاهيم عند بناء لعبة، تفقد [التفكير في React](/learn/thinking-in-react) لمعرفة كيف تعمل نفس المفاهيم في React عند بناء واجهة مستخدم تطبيق.
2960+
طوال هذا الشرح التطبيقي لمست مفاهيم React بما في ذلك العناصر (elements)، والمكونات (components)، والخصائص (props)، والحالة (state). الآن بعد أن رأيت كيف تعمل هذه المفاهيم عند بناء لعبة، تفقد [التفكير في React](/learn/thinking-in-react) لمعرفة كيف تعمل نفس المفاهيم في React عند بناء واجهة مستخدم تطبيق.

0 commit comments

Comments
 (0)